Qualifications


It is crucial to employ an experienced and certified electrician if you require electrical work for your home. You can determine if an electrician is certified by using the NICEIC Find a Contractor tool online, or by looking up their NICEIC ID card. Asking past customers for references and suggestions is an excellent idea.

Electricians are trained at different levels, based on the type of work they perform. Some are journeymen who have completed their apprenticeship, and others are master electricians that have attained advanced qualifications.

You can begin your career as a residential electrician or choose to specialize in commercial work. There are a variety of commercial certificates, such as electrical services for restaurants and pubs, industrial installation, and solar energy.

If you'd like to become a commercial electrician you'll need an electrotechnical degree. This could be a Level 3 NVQ Diploma of Electrotechnical Services - Maintenance Electrotechnical System or a Level 3-NVQ Diploma of Electrical Installations - Buildings and Structures. These qualifications will allow you to complete various electrical tasks in a wide range of environments.

After completing these qualifications, you must have at least a few years of experience in the electrotechnical industry. Learn Trade Skills' (LTS) Electrotechnical NVQ Level 3 courses can assist you in becoming an industrial or domestic electrician.

The NVQ Electrical course is portfolio-based. This means that you are able to complete it at your own pace and in your own time. It consists of three components The first step is an GCSE in maths and English or an equivalent qualification and Step 2 is a Level 3 Electrical Installation course and Step 3 is the completion of an NVQ Portfolio signed by an accredited person.

After completing the NVQ electrical course you'll be able to apply for the JIB Grading Gold Card and join a variety of professional bodies, such as NICEIC and NAPIT. This will help you to gain the confidence and expertise that you need to begin your own business or become an independent self-employed electrician.

Health & Safety

Electricians must be aware of safety measures to protect themselves and their coworkers. To accomplish this, they should use the appropriate equipment and be properly trained to do their job. They must also make sure that they are following all laws and doing work in a safe manner.

Personal protective equipment is essential for electricians. It helps them avoid injuries while working. They are also protected from weather. It could include things such as gloves, helmets and goggles.

It is also important for electricians to keep their hands dry, since water can increase the conductivity of electricity. This could result in electrocution in the event that they are not vigilant.

If an electrical appliance or installation is near a sink, bath or any other place where water may splash it is crucial to remove the device before doing any work to it. This is especially important in the case of frayed cords or damaged insulation.

A Hertfordshire Electrician must comply with all safety and health regulations to ensure that their workplace safe from dangers. They should also avoid working at heights since they are more prone to injuries and falls.

They must also be aware with the latest regulations and guidelines when working on an electrical system. A Hertfordshire Electrician, for example is required to follow the Building Regulations and other standards.

It is also vital to test electrical installations regularly to ensure that they are in good working order and safe. This may include visual inspections and testing the wiring to ensure that there are no issues.
